The equation given is \( y = 4,060(1 - 0.05)^t \).
In this equation, the term \( 1 - 0.05 \) indicates that the population is reducing by a factor of \( 0.05 \) (or 5%) each time period \( t \). Specifically, the equation can be interpreted as the population is reduced by 5% of its current value each time period.
Therefore, the correct representation for the rate of decay of the species is:
Option #3: The rate of decay is 5%.
